Webb28 feb. 2024 · Meyerhof’s Method Sandy Soil. According to Meyerhof, the unit point resistance (q p) of piles in sand generally increases with the embedment length until it reaches its maximum value when the embedment ratio (L/D) reaches a critical value.Critical embedment ratio (L/D) cr usually varies from 16 to 18.
